We are seeking a Non-Clinical Medical Case Manager (Registered Nurse III) to support the Maine Army National Guard (MEARNG) in Augusta, ME. In this role, you will support Soldier medical readiness by coordinating non-clinical case management activities, readiness event follow-up, and medical records tracking to help MEARNG maintain Individual Medical Readiness (IMR).

RESPONSIBILITIES
I. Support Soldier Medical Readiness
- Review privacy rights with Service Members and secure signed Release of Information (ROI) forms
- Interview Soldiers by phone or in person and document interactions in case tracking systems
- Track each Soldier's medical readiness status and maintain accurate case files
- Educate Soldiers on resources that improve medical and dental readiness
- Audit open cases every 21 days to confirm follow-up and communication remain current
- Escalate flagged (P3/P4) medical profiles to the Deputy State Surgeon (DSS) and track evaluation actions
- Schedule required medical and audiology appointments for assigned Soldiers at designated health facility
- Coordinate treatment plans and follow-up care with medical providers and facilities
- Confirm appointment attendance with the Soldier’s unit and obtain required follow-up documentation
- Manage Soldier care from initial identification through return-to-duty or administrative separation
- Review readiness systems before each Medical Readiness Event (MRE) to flag non-deployable Soldiers
- Support MRE and Soldier Readiness Processing (SRP) events by providing required services
- Check post-event referral lists daily and schedule follow-up visits with Army medical providers
- Update readiness records with follow-up information in the Medical Operational Data System (MODS)
- Scan and index medical documents and route records to the Medical Command (MEDCOM) custodian
- Enter make-up service vouchers in the QTC Reserve Health Readiness Program when Soldiers miss MRE/SRP events
- Assemble Line of Duty (LOD) investigation packets in coordination with Health Service Support
- Complete DD Form 771 and submit Soldier eyewear orders in the Spectacle Request Transmission System (SRTS)
- Mail medical records to and from mobilization sites at least 30 days before each Soldier’s report date
- Comply with Individual Medical Readiness (IMR) and HIPAA requirements (e.g., annual HIPAA training, etc.)
